Typical Conservatory Roof Issues

Here's a table detailing common issues with conservatory roofings and their potential causes:

ProblemDescriptionProspective Causes
LeaksWater dripping or pooling inside the conservatoryDamaged seals, split panels, or poor setup
CracksNoticeable fissures in the roof productWeathering, temperature fluctuations, or pressure
Dull or Cloudy GlassLoss of transparency impacting light entryAccumulation of dirt, algae, or mineral deposits
CondensationWetness forming on the within the glassPoor ventilation or insulation issues
Sagging RoofAn obvious dip suggests structural instabilityWeight from snow or bad structural support

Actions for Conservatory Roof Repair

Repairing a conservatory roof is a task that can differ in intricacy depending upon the specific concern at hand. Below is a basic overview of the steps involved in repairing a conservatory roof.

Action 1: Inspection

  • Check for noticeable cracks and damage.
  • Examine seals and flashing for wear and tear.
  • Examine the condition of the glazing bars.
  • Observe the ridge caps for any indications of drooping or disconnection.
  • Analyze the guttering for blockages or breaks.

Step 2: Cleaning

Routine cleansing can avoid lots of issues. Use a soft brush and a solution of moderate soap and water to tidy glass panels and frames. Prevent harsh chemicals that can damage the products.

Action 3: Repair or Replace

Based upon the assessment results, choose whether to repair or replace the impacted areas. Here are some typical repair techniques:

  • Sealing Leaks: Use premium sealant particular for conservatories to fill any gaps or fractures.
  • Changing Panels: If the glass or polycarbonate is broken, consider replacing the panels entirely. Ensure to select products that match or exceed the original specs.
  • Reinforcing Structure: For sagging roofs, add support or change any structural components that may have become weak.

Step 4: Hire Professionals

Some repairs, especially structural ones, may need professional intervention. When employing a contractor, ensure they are experienced in conservatory roof repairs.

Step 5: Regular Maintenance

Once repairs are completed, establish a routine maintenance schedule to lengthen the life of your conservatory roof. Routine checks every 6-12 months are advised.

Frequently Asked Question About Conservatory Roof Repair

1. How often should I examine my conservatory roof?

It's suggested to inspect your conservatory roof at least two times a year, ideally in spring and autumn, to capture any issues before they aggravate.

4. What kind of materials should I use for replacement?

For replacements, select products that match your original structure, such as double-glazed panels or polycarbonate sheets. Ensure they have excellent thermal insulating homes.

5. Will my conservatory need planning permission for repairs?

Most repairs do not need preparation approval. Nevertheless, if you are considering structural changes or significant modifications, it is smart to consult your regional council.
